判断闰年,2000到3000所有闰年年份,每行10个年份

怎样用continue语句控制一行十个年份,且有两个不一样的条件怎样搞成只要满足其中一个就输出

用逻辑或啊
增加一个计数器,每个满足条件的年份加1,如果计数器值是10的倍数,就换行输出

count = 0
for year in range(2000,3000):
    if (year%400 == 0) or (year%100!=0 and year%4==0 ):
        count = count+1
        print(year,end=" ")
        if count%10!=0:
           coutinue
        print()

有两个条件,满足一个就输出,用or呀
if 条件1 or 条件2
一行10个年份,你需要先定义一个变量count=0
循环里执行count+=1
再判断count%10==0就输出一个换行

再定义一个变量,伪代码如下
for y in range(2000, 3000):
if (isleap(y)):
i = i+1
print(y)
if i % 10 == 0: print("\n")